Douglas Lake (DGF) to Shanghai (PVG)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Douglas Lake Airport (DGF) in Douglas Lake, Canada to Shanghai Pudong International Airport (PVG) in Shanghai, China is 9,115 kilometers (5,664 miles / 4,922 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 12h, flying northwest at a heading of 310°.

This is an ultra-long-haul route, one of the longest in aviation. It requires wide-body aircraft with extended range capability such as the Airbus A350-900ULR or Boeing 777-200LR. Passengers should prepare for an extended flight with multiple meal services.

This is an international route connecting Canada with China. It is an intercontinental flight between North America and Asia.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 09:28 in Douglas Lake, it's 01:28 in Shanghai. With a 16-hour time difference, travelers should plan for significant jet lag. It typically takes one day per hour of time difference to fully adjust.

There is a significant elevation difference of 2,757 feet between the two airports. Shanghai Pudong International Airport sits lower than Douglas Lake Airport.

The return flight from Shanghai (PVG) to Douglas Lake (DGF) follows a heading of 35° (northe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
